Ghana's GN Bank to establish presence in London

Ghana-based GN Bank is planning to launch a financial infrastructure in London, Joy Business reported June 11, citing the bank's owner, Papa Kwesi Nduom.

Meanwhile, Nduom noted GN Bank has obtained approval from U.S. banking regulator the Office of the Controller of the Currency to change the name of Illinois-Service Federal Savings and Loan Association, which the Ghanaian lender acquired in 2016, according to the report.
